Vai al contenuto

Aiuto con cambio grafica forum

Featured Replies

Inviato

Salve vorrei cambiare l'aspetto grafico del forum dove mi conteggia le discussioni e le risposte di ogni sezione.

Il mio forum è questo: http://www.gamereport.it

E vorrei che le discussioni e le risposte fossero visualizzate in questo modo: (vedi allegato)

Come posso fare?

post-646-0-01855200-1296849432_thumb.png

Inviato

L'hai visto sull ultima skin di skinbox?

Inviato

Apri il boardindextemplate e trovi il codice

											<ul>
<li>{$forum_data['topics']} {$this->lang->words['topics']}</li>
<li>{$forum_data['posts']} {$this->lang->words['replies']}</li>
</ul>

e lo sostituisci con:


<table>
<tr><td align="right">{$this->lang->words['topics']}</td><td align="left">{$this->lang->words['replies']}</td>
</tr>
<tr>
<td align="right"> {$forum_data['topics']}</td><td align="left" style="border-left: solid 1px">{$forum_data['posts']}</td>
</tr>
</table>

da vedere come viene lo sfondo però, potrebbe essere necessario mettere nel table quello della skin.

Inviato
  • Autore

Grazie ma come faccio a fare in grassetto la linea di mezzo che divide il numero delle discussioni dal numero dei topic? La voglio + grande.. cioè + in grassetto come quella di skinbox

Inoltre vorrei eliminare la dicitura "Discussioni" e "Risposte" e vorrei visualizzare solo il numero di entrambi separato da |.

Inviato
  • Autore

In pratica vorrei eliminare la scritta discussioni e risposte e lasciare solo i numeri separati da questo: |. Vedi allegato.

(L'immagine mostra che i numeri vengono visualizzati + grandi del normale e la barra | anche.)

post-646-0-08692400-1297020480_thumb.png

Inviato

BASTA ELIMINARE IL PRIMO TR, aumentare il border a 2px, e mettere uno stile per i testi, io ho messo 16px regolali tu


<table style:"font-size:16px;">
<tr>
<td align="right"> {$forum_data['topics']}</td><td align="left" style="border-left: solid 2px">{$forum_data['posts']}</td>
</tr>
</table>

Inviato
  • Autore

SI però così come hai detto tu visualizzo tutto sballato.. cioè:

PRESENTAZIONI: 8 | 9

PROVA: 4 | 3

Capisci? Non sono perfettamente allineati...

Inviato
  • Autore

Allora?

Inviato

allora cosa?

prova a mettere un padding da tutte e due le parti per vedere se si distanziano allo stesso modo dal bordo

<table style:"font-size:16px;">
<tr>
<td align="right" padding: 6px 0 0 0;> {$forum_data['topics']}</td><td align="left" style="border-left: solid 2px; padding: 0 0 0 6px;">{$forum_data['posts']}</td>
</tr>
</table>

Inviato
  • Autore

Si vede tutto sballato.. vedi qui: http://www.gamereport.it/index.php?

Inviato

però la distanza tra le cifre e il separatore è uguale.

proviamo a centrarlo

<center>
<table style:"font-size:16px;">
<tr>
<td align="right" padding: 6px 0 0 0;> {$forum_data['topics']}</td><td align="left" style="border-left: solid 2px; padding: 0 0 0 6px;">{$forum_data['posts']}</td>
</tr>
</table>
</center>

Inviato
  • Autore

Niente da fare.. In pratica ci dev'essere almeno una scritta di 3-4 lettere da ambo i lati per tenerli in linea.. Non si potrebbe mettere qualche tabella vuota all'interno? Trasparente dico..

Inviato
  • Autore

Novità? Non mi funziona quel codice... come potrei risolvere?

Inviato

non è che sono in continuo dietro questo problema. inutile uppare il topic ogni mezz'ora

Inviato
  • Autore

ok scusa.. pensavo potessi aiutarmi. fa niente..

Inviato

posso cercare di aiutare se ne sono capace, ma uppare il topic ripetutamente di solito crea l'effetto contrario da quello voluto

Inviato
  • Autore

ok comunque credo di aver risolto mettendo un'immagine trasparente.

Un'ultima domanda: Ho sbagliato ad eliminare un pezzo di codice..

In pratica quando apro una discussione, non visualizzo + in alto il nome della sezione alla quale appartiene...

di solito usciva per esempio:

MIO FORUM > PROVA SEZIONE > PROVA DISCUSSIONE

Invece ora non mi esce proprio..

Inviato

il breadcrumb.

ma in tutte le pagine?

Inviato
  • Autore

Quando visualizzo una discussione non lo vedo.. e nemmeno quando sto in una sezione non vedo MIO FORUM > MIA SEZIONE.

Inviato
  • Autore

Ultima richiesta: Come posso fare a inserire anche le targhette nei subforum? Perchè dal codice che mi hai dato li mette solo nelle sezioni principali.

Grazie..

Inviato

nella elegant il breadcrumb è inserito nel globaltemplate

sotto questo:

			<!-- Footer Bar Starts -->
<div id="footer_wrap">
<div id="footer-bar">

deve esserci:

<!-- Secondary Navigation Starts -->
<div id='secondary_nav'>
<ul id='breadcrumb' class='bread'>
<php>$this->did_first = 0;</php>
<if test="switchnavigation:|:!$this->settings['remove_forums_nav'] OR ipsRegistry::$current_application == 'forums'">
<li class='first'><a href='{parse url="act=idx" seotitle="false" base="public"}' title='{$this->lang->words['go_home']}'><img src="{style_images_url}/_custom/icon-secondarynav_home.png" border="0" /></a></li>
<if test="didfirstnav:|:$this->did_first=1"></if>
</if>
<foreach loop="navigation:$items['navigation'] as $idx => $data">
<li<if test="notdonefirstapp:|:!$this->did_first"> class='first'</if>><if test="didfirstappnow:|:$this->did_first"></if> <if test="navigationlink:|:$data[1]"><a href='{parse url="{$data[1]}" base="$data[4]" seotitle="$data[2]" template="$data[3]"}' title='{$this->lang->words['nav_return_to']}{$data[0]}'></if>{$data[0]}<if test="closenavigationlink:|:$data[1]"></a></if></li>
<if test="forsuredidfirstnav:|:$this->did_first=1"></if>
</foreach>
</ul>
<div id='toprightlinks'>
<ul id='section_links' class='right'>
<if test="siteruleslink:|:$this->settings['gl_show'] and $this->settings['gl_title']">
<li><a href='<if test="ruleslink:|:$this->settings['gl_link']">{$this->settings['gl_link']}<else />{parse url="app=forums&module=extras&section=boardrules" base="public"}</if>'><if test="siterulestitle:|:$this->settings['gl_title']">{$this->settings['gl_title']}<else />{$this->lang->words['board_rules']}</if></a></li>
</if>
<li><a href='{parse url="app=core&module=search&do=<if test="ncmember:|:$this->memberData['member_id']">new_posts<else />active</if>&search_app=<if test="viewnewcontentapp:|:$this->registry->getCurrentApplication() != 'core' AND IPSLib::appisSearchable( $this->registry->getCurrentApplication() )">{$this->registry->getCurrentApplication()}<else />forums</if>" base="public"}' accesskey='2'>{$this->lang->words['view_new_posts']}</a></li>
<li id="rss_feed" class="clickable"><img src='{$this->settings['img_url']}/feed.png' alt='{$this->lang->words['rss_feed']}' /> {$this->lang->words['rss_feed']}</li>
</ul>
<div class="clear"></div>
</div>
</div>
<!-- Secondary Navigation Ends -->

Inviato

per inserire l'immaginetta nei subforum devi inserire il richiamo immagine appena dopo l'apertura <li> dell'ultima riga di questa parte, sempre nel boardindextemplate

	<h4><a href="{parse url="showforum={$forum_data['id']}" seotitle="{$forum_data['name_seo']}" template="showforum" base="public"}" title='{$this->lang->words['go_to_forum']}'>{$forum_data['name']}</a></h4>
<p class='desc'>{$forum_data['description']}</p>

<if test="showSubForums:|:$forum_data['show_subforums'] AND count( $forum_data['subforums'] ) AND $forum_data['show_subforums']">
<h5 class='hide'>{$this->lang->words['subforums']}</h5>
<ol class='subforums' id='subforums_{$forum_data['id']}'>
<foreach loop="subforums:$forum_data['subforums'] as $__id => $__data">
<if test="showSubForumsLit:|:$__data[3]"><li class='newposts'><else /><li></if><a href="{parse url="showforum={$__data[0]}" seotitle="{$__data[2]}" template="showforum" base="public"}" title='{$this->lang->words['go_to_forum']}'>{$__data[1]}</a></li>

Inviato
  • Autore

Per il breadcumb me lo inserisce in basso in una barra.. non si potrebbe inserire in alto prima di "Inizia una nuova discussione" sotto forma di link senza barra?

Inviato
  • Autore

Comunque non mi hai capito.. Io voglio la targhetta anche nei sottoforum! Così come mi hai detto tu, mi mette l'immagine nell'index! Io lo voglio nel sottoforum.. Per esempio:

MIO FORUM

TARGHETTA - SEZIONE PROVA 1

(questa sezione ha un sottoforum)

CLICCHIAMO SU SEZIONE PROVA 1 PER VEDERE I SOTTOFORUM:

TARGHETTA - SEZIONE PROVA 2 (SOTTOSEZIONE)

Capito?

Inviato

Se non usi i termini corretti ti vengono date indicazioni non corrette.

Tu intendi visualizzare la targhettanon nel titolo del subforum della boardindex ma nel titolo del subforum del forumview

La sezioni non esistono. Esistono categorie e forums

Per favore accedi per lasciare un commento

Potrai lasciare un commento dopo aver effettuato l'accesso

Accedi Ora

Chi sta navigando 0

  • Nessun utente registrato visualizza questa pagina.

Informazioni importanti

Abbiamo inserito dei cookies nel tuo dispositivo per aiutarti a migliorare la tua esperienza su questo sito. Puoi modificare le impostazioni dei cookie, altrimenti puoi accettarli cliccando su continua. to insert a cookie message.

Configure browser push notifications

Chrome (Android)
  1. Tap the lock icon next to the address bar.
  2. Tap Permissions → Notifications.
  3. Adjust your preference.
Chrome (Desktop)
  1. Click the padlock icon in the address bar.
  2. Select Site settings.
  3. Find Notifications and adjust your preference.